How do mothers recognize and treat pneumonia at home?

S Mishra1, H Kumar, D Sharma.   

Abstract

Two hundred mothers of children under five years of age having lower respiratory tract infection were interviewed with the help of pretested unstructured questionnaire to know the danger signs perceived by her in a child suffering from pneumonia and the home remedies used by them before seeking medical help. 'Pasli Chalna' and refusal to feed were the most common symptoms perceived as dangerous. 'Pasli Chalna' correlated with retractions in 91.9% and fast breathing in 8.1% cases. Honey (25%) and Ginger (27%) were the most common home remedies used for relief of cough. Self advised medications were used by 24% mothers and majority (58.4%) gained this knowledge from mass media.
